Meaning

Throat cancer, also referred to as laryngeal cancer or pharyngeal cancer, is a type of cancer that develops in the tissues of the throat or voice box. It can affect the vocal cords, voice box, tonsils, or other parts of the throat. Throat cancer is commonly associated with risk factors such as smoking, excessive alcohol consumption, human papillomavirus (HPV) infection, and exposure to certain chemicals. Early detection and prompt treatment are crucial for improving the prognosis and outcomes for individuals with throat cancer.

Category-wise Insights

  1. Diagnostic Modalities: Imaging tests such as CT scans, MRI scans, and PET-CT scans play a vital role in diagnosing throat cancer and staging the disease. Biopsies, including endoscopic biopsies and fine-needle aspiration, provide tissue samples for histological analysis and genetic testing.
  2. Treatment Modalities: Surgery is a common treatment option for localized throat cancer, aiming to remove the tumor and preserve organ function. Radiation therapy and chemotherapy are often used as primary or adjuvant treatments to destroy cancer cells and prevent their spread. Targeted therapies and immunotherapy are emerging treatment modalities, specifically targeting cancer cells while minimizing damage to healthy tissues.
  3. Supportive Care and Rehabilitation: Supportive care measures, including speech therapy, swallowing therapy, nutritional support, and psychological counseling, play a crucial role in improving the quality of life and overall outcomes for individuals with throat cancer.

Market Key Trends

  1. Increasing Role of Immunotherapy: Immunotherapy, including immune checkpoint inhibitors, has emerged as a promising treatment modality in throat cancer. The use of immunotherapy agents, either alone or in combination with other treatments, has shown potential in improving survival rates and long-term outcomes.
  2. Minimally Invasive Surgical Techniques: The use of minimally invasive surgical techniques, such as transoral robotic surgery (TORS) and laser microsurgery, is growing in throat cancer treatment. These approaches offer reduced morbidity, faster recovery, and better preservation of organ function compared to traditional open surgeries.
  3. Growing Adoption of Precision Medicine: Precision medicine approaches, incorporating genetic testing, biomarker analysis, and targeted therapies, are gaining traction in throat cancer management. The ability to identify specific molecular alterations in tumors allows for more precise and effective treatment selection.
